Return, Reclamation, Rehabilitation is a faction in the Central African Republic Civil War.

Establishment


  • September 2016: 3R captured De Gaulle town (now Koui).

    1. Central African Republic Civil Wars


    Is a series of related civil wars in the Central African Republic.

    1.1.Third Central African Republic Civil War

    Was a civil war that broke out in the Central African Republic initially between the Seleka-controlled Central African government and the Christian and Animist Anti-Balaka forces, loyal to the former preisdent François Bozizé. The civil war quickly developed into a conflict involving a multitude of different forces.

  • May 2017: 3R seized control of Niem in Koui sub-prefecture.
  • May 2017: 3R withdraws from Niem.
  • September 2017: 3R captured Bocaranga from Anti-balaka.
  • January 2019: FACA took control of Bocaranga from 3R forces.
  • May 2019: 3R captured areas in the northwest part of Ouham-Pendé Prefecture on the border with Cameroon.
  • May 2020: 3R took control of Baboua.
  • May 2020: 3R withdrew from Baboua.
  • May 2020: 3R took control of Koundjili in Ouham-Pende.
  • July 2020: 3R forces captured Bang village near Ngaoundaye.
  • July 2020: MINUSCA forces recaptured Besson from 3R forces.
  • August 2020: FACA captured Koui after battle with 3R.
  • September 2020: 3R captured four villages (Yambassa, Bavara, Bondja and Bimbi) near Paoua.
  • September 2020: 3R withdrew from Yambassa, Bavara, Bondja and Bimbi.
  • September 2020: 3R returned in Yambassa, Bavara, Bondja and Bimbi.
  • September 2020: 3R took control of Nanga-Boguila.
  • October 2020: 3R took control of Nana-Bakassa.
  • January 2023: 3R rebels attacked armed forces in Bondiba in Nana-Mambéré forcing them to withdraw.

  • 1.1.1.Central African Counterattack with foreign support

    A military campaign of the Central African Government with foreign support to reconquer the territories controlled by rebel forces.

  • March 2021: Government forces recaptured Nanga-Boguila.
  • March 2021: Rebels withdrew from Ngaoundaye and Bakouma.
  • March 2021: 3R rebels returned to Ngaoundaye.
  • March 2021: Nana-Bakassa and Kouki were reported to be under government control.
  • June 2021: Central African Republic armed forces reportedly withdrew from Koui, Man, Ndim, Wouro, Soûlé and Bowaï.
